Transaction 95fedb3b5992ce49c8a13f726bc620c87b30bd9f897ba2077536a95b1b4f60ae
1 Input
1 Output
-
95fedb3b5992ce49c8a13f726bc620c87b30bd9f897ba2077536a95b1b4f60ae:0
- value
- 198865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9d3903d5610fb89aacfb0001242ba5e17c66426b OP_EQUAL
- address
- 3G2LK8Yzs7mj1mivuhbf3pDEffoDm4MQoZ